Meet the start-up: How a setback became an inspiration
Jean Luc, founder and chief executive officer of HexTransforma Healthcare, spoke to Med-Tech Innovation about its emergence and entering the medtech and healthtech space.
First of all, tell us about HexTransforma Healthcare – where did the idea come from?
I broke my ankle whilst playing rugby back in 2017 and experienced first-hand the frustration caused by an overwhelmed, fragmented health system. The doctors responsible for my care informed me I’d have to wait at least six weeks to get a referral appointment to a specialist due to a lack of capacity in the system, which effectively prevented me from accessing the required services sooner and ultimately impacted my recovery. In these six weeks, I experienced ongoing swelling, tenderness, and pain and was left worried about the potential of delayed care causing more serious damage to my ankle. It was then that the innovation and desire behind HexTransforma’s remote monitoring solution was born, and eventually the company itself.
